Byron Bay International Film Festival returns in 2020 with a special edition hybrid festival to include select cinema screenings, a competition for independent filmmakers and a unique virtual reality experience. Screening at Byron Bay’s Palace Cinemas and the Byron Theatre, the festival will run from October 23rd to November 1st, offering audiences the opportunity of experiencing a stimulating array of world cinema, that in other times would have been sweeping the 2020 festival circuit. Film lovers are encouraged to leave the isolation of home and join in the communal experience of watching stories unfold as they were meant to be seen… on the big screen. “The 2020 festival will not be a business as a usual event,” says Festival Director J’aimee Skippon-Volke. “Social distancing regulations will change the atmosphere and scale of what we deliver, but we’re still going to roll-out the red carpet and bring audiences the very best of world cinema and screen events.” • Select screenings of films • A competition celebrating the best of Independent filmmaking in 2020 • A special virtual reality experience at Byron’s iconic lighthouse Whilst rubbing shoulders with stars is a restricted activity in Covid times, the festival will feature some very special guests, including acting legend Jack Thompson.
